About this audiobook
Narratives about women in business overlook decision making or offer advice that can backfire. How Women Decide avoids these pitfalls and offers a deeper insight.
Author
Therese Huston
Therese Huston, Ph.D., was the founding director of the Center for Excellence in Teaching and Learning at Seattle University and has spent the past fifteen years helping smart people make better decisions. She has written for the New York Times, and her first book, Teaching What You Don't Know, qas published by Harvard University Press. She lives outside of Seattle with her husband and adorable but deaf dog.
